Internal Memo — Expansion into the Varrow Basin

Hi finance folks — quick update on the big one. Kestrel & Moor is officially moving ahead with the Varrow Basin expansion. We've secured warehouse space outside Linnhaven and expect first shipments by early next quarter. Budget-wise, plan for roughly 1.8M in setup costs, front-loaded. Tam Orrell will circulate revised forecasts once the lease is countersigned. Keep this off external calls for now. The thinking behind the timing is laid out in the note below.

board note of yahig-yahif: Silmirox Works plans to raise the Aldius list price by 18.5 percent in January. The steering committee signed off on a budget of $141.9 million for Project Tamix. The renewal with Eliysek Logistics closes at $114.1 million a year, 18.9 percent below the last contract. Project Gordor slips by a full year because of the supplier delay.

Quick recap for branch managers: the Harlow Street team has asked for a 12% bump to their outreach budget for the Pellwick campaign. Numbers mostly check out — staffing costs are tight but defensible, and the print line looks padded. Finance recommends approving at 9% pending revised quotes. Flag any local concerns to your regional lead by Friday. One more thing before the detail below.

management briefing: Only 7 of the 120 pilot accounts renewed Ralael, so a churn review is set for January 1.

# Cartwheel Checkout — Environments

Three environments: dev, loadtest, prod. Loadtest is the only one wired to the Stampede traffic generator; never point it at prod. Checkout flow tests run nightly at 02:00, ramping to 500 virtual shoppers. Payment calls hit the Mockmint stub, not the real gateway. Results land in the Gaugeworks dashboard. Before running anything manually, confirm the environment matches this configuration.

service settings:
BRIAX_PIN=5288
BRIAX_TENANT=ralius
BRIAX_METRICS_HOST=metrics.briax.kelviforge.local
BRIAX_SEAL=seal_3139cb39
BRIAX_STANDBY_TEAM=rusion